ERA finalizes roads connecting Adama-expressway with Addis

ERA finalizes roads connecting Adama-expressway with Addis
Addis Ababa, June 1, 2016 (FBC) – The construction of two roads which links Adama-expressway with Addis Ababa in two directions has been completed, said the Ethiopian Roads Authority (ERA).

The 28.1 km Akaki-IT Park (Goro) and Akaki-Lebu asphalt concrete roads were built by China Communications Construction Company Limited (CCCC) at a cost of 4.6 billion birr.

About 75 percent of the construction cost was covered by a loan secured from Exim Bank of China. The remaining cost was covered by the government of Ethiopia.

Six bridges, four interchanges and a railway crossing were built on the roads.

The roads were completed six months ahead of the schedule.

More than 3,000 jobs were created during the construction of the roads.
